    A good start, its ok to put some roof nails in the ice & water. It will get nails through it when you put down the shingles anyway. I would recommend "nickle nails" for your synthetic underlayment as well, you need to make sure this stuff is safe to walk on, I've seen staples tear out hundreds of times.

    Nobody ever told me to cut the ice and water shield into 10 foot strips, that would have made it a lot easier. lol. I tried to put mine up in one 44 foot strip, ended up cutting it in half to make it workable with one person though. Only had to put it on the dormer roof, I was told that the rest of my roof being a 12/12 pitch didn't need ice and water shield because it was so steep that water couldn't wick back up under the roofing.     FYI Grace Ice and Water Shield will stick like crazy down to low forties (probably even colder but I have used it at 39/40). Don't let it touch anything you don't want it to stick to especially itself!! It won't let go. I like to roll off just enough to get it going straight and true then go back and peel one half off carefully sticking it as you go--beware any wrinkles they won't come out easily if at all. Then go back and do the other side. By myself I can do fifty or sixty foot roof spans off full rolls. Done carefully it goes pretty quickly. With two people it is easy to have one rolling and placing the roll (using full rolls-yes they're heavy) while the other peels the backing off from underneath all in one go. Much quicker and actually gives a better result. I haven't used that blue stuff. Looks like a better walking surface but it sure doesn't stick like Grace. I am here in SE Alaska where it is extremely wet windy and at times snowy, a heavy coastal cement. Truly tests any roof system. Take care. Doug
